Filters:
opticians near me in Carrington Manchester
About 1 results.
Specscart
10 Union Street Bury, BL9 0NY Greater Manchester, United KingdomSpecscart is a unique optician and eye care center based in Greater Manchester, GB. Established in 2013, they offer a wide selection of eye care products, from prescription glasses, sunglasses an…